Transaction

2a103df8060d2fdf57c8ebe280bc9364c69c083d189d27bc9b334078c34e92c0
509,745 confirmations
Timestamp
1472903239
Block428,087
Fee59,984 sats
Fee rate68.9 sats/vB
view on mempool.space

Inputs & Outputs